Dr. Mukesh Nandave Associate Professor, Pharmacology, SPP SPTM has been awarded Rs 20 lakhs research grant by the Neurobiology Taskforce of Department of Biotechnology for his research proposal, 'Discovery of Inhibitors of System Xc Transporter, a Novel Therapeutic Target for Glutamate-Mediated Excitoxicity and Epileptogenesis." Glutamate and involvement of glutamatergic systems in excitotoxicity, epilepsy, and neurodegeneration are well documented but complex. Overall, results of anti-excitotoxic therapies are not impressive or lacking in effectiveness. Therefore, regulation of glutamate release may be more successful than inhibition of receptors. Thus, new targets in glutamate release and/or uptake regulation such as system Xc and the vesicular glutamate transporter (VGLUT) may provide better tolerated therapeutics.
